How does a truck van body become a storage unit?

After twenty years of service, A U-Haul truck is ready for a new life as a storage unit. Sustainable self storage reuses van bodies that have been detached from retired U-Haul trucks.

U-Haul Company´s goal is to meet our customers´ increasing demand for self-storage by reusing existing materials to create additional self-storage units and to reduce our impact on the environment. Sustainable self storage reuses van bodies that have been detached from retired U-Haul trucks. This program significantly reduces use of energy and materials such as concrete and steel.

Every 1,000 square feet of reused storage unit space eliminate 17.3 tons of carbon emissions.

Most greenhouse gas emissions related to concrete consumption occur during the manufacture of cement. The manufacture of one ton of cement produces one ton of carbon dioxide. Cement is the primary component of concrete. Pouring 1,000 cubic yards of concrete indirectly emits 400,000 pounds of carbon dioxide.
